An In-Depth Guide to French Driving License Renewal

Restoring a driving license in France can be a complicated task for both citizens and expatriates. With various guidelines and guidelines that may differ depending on specific scenarios, comprehending the procedure can help streamline what might seem like a frustrating endeavor. This article intends to supply a detailed overview of the steps required to restore a French driving license, the essential documentation, relevant costs, and typical FAQs connected to the renewal process.

Understanding the French Driving License

The French driving license (commander un permis de conduire français de conduire) has actually undergone various modifications for many years. As of 2013, it was restructured to adhere to European Union standards, resulting in a plastic card that stands for 15 years for drivers over 18. This kind of license includes several classifications for various kinds of automobiles, including cars, motorcycles, and industrial automobiles.

When to Renew Your Driving License

Usually, individuals are required to restore their driving license when it approaches its expiration date. It's essential to initiate this process well in advance of the expiration to avoid any lapse in legality. The renewal process can take a number of weeks, and driving with an ended license might result in charges.

Actions to Renew a French Driving License

The renewal of a French driving license usually involves the following steps:

Step 1: Gather Necessary Documents

To successfully renew a driving license in France, applicants must compile the following files:

  • Valid Identity Proof: Passport or national identity card.
  • Existing Driving License: The one that requires renewal.
  • Evidence of Residency: Utility expense, rental arrangement, or any file showing existing address.
  • Recent Passport-Sized Photos: Complying with regulatory requirements.
  • Medical Certificate: In some cases, a certificate proving medical fitness may be required.

Action 2: Visit the Official Website

Go to the Agence Nationale des Titres Sécurisés (ANTS) site, where applications for renewal can be made online. The ANTS website offers an easy to use user interface for handling numerous administrative jobs, consisting of license renewals.

Step 3: Complete the Application

  1. Develop an account: Register on the ANTS site if you do not already have an account.
  2. Fill out the online kind: Submit the required documents and complete the application.
  3. Pay the Renewal Fee: The charge might vary depending on whether it is an online or in-person application.

Step 4: Verification Process

As soon as the application is submitted, the ANTS will confirm the files and procedure the renewal. This might take several weeks, so candidates must frequently inspect their application status on the ANTS website.

Step 5: Receive Your New License

Upon successful approval, the brand-new driving license will be sent out to the candidate's registered address.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. The length of time does it require to get my renewed driving license?

It typically takes between 4 to 6 weeks for the renewal processing to be completed. Nevertheless, situations might vary based on application volume or other administrative delays.

2. What occurs if my license ends before I can renew it?

Driving with an ended license is unlawful and can lead to fines and charges. It is advisable to start the renewal procedure early to prevent this scenario.

3. Can foreigners renew their French driving license?

Yes, expatriates can restore their French driving license. Nevertheless, they need to provide evidence of residency and identity, together with the necessary files.

4. Do I require to take a driving test to restore my license?

Usually, a driving test is not required for a license renewal unless particularly ordered due to previous infractions or medical conditions.

5. Can I drive with an expired license throughout the renewal process?

No, driving with an ended license is restricted and could result in legal penalties. It is important to guarantee that your license is legitimate before driving.
